"Boolba—what is it?"
"The book—the book! It is mine! See ... floor!"
But the book had disappeared.
"Where, Boolba—where, my good Boolba?" The voice of Boolba's master was tremulous. "Show me—did he strike you—he shall suffer, by the saints! Look for it, Boolba!"
"Look! Look!" yelled the writhing man. "How shall I look? I who am blind—blind—blind!"
CHAPTER X
TERROR IN MAKING
In the spring of 1919 Malcolm Hay came out from the Kursky Voksal carrying his own well-worn valise. An indifferent cigar was clenched between his white teeth, and there was a sparkle of amusement in his grave eyes. He stood seventy inches in his stockings, and an excellent judge of men who looked him over, noted the set and width of shoulders, the upward lift of chin, the tanned face and flexibility of body, marked him down "soldier"—either American or English.
